    Bobby M.

    First time here. My Berkeley native friend suggested it. I had a delicious Grilled Al Pastor Quesadilla & my friend had Chicken Mole. We ate everything, including the chips & salsa! Juan's opened in 1972, and it has a casual old school vibe. Our waiter has been here since it opened & was very helpful & efficient. I hope to come back soon!

    Maria M.

    The ambiance is laid back, spacious & chill. This restaurant has been here for 52 years serving the Bay Area family owned. They're all very attentive and nice, it's like attending a big family outing. Food is delicious like you're eating a home cooked meal right out of your kitchen. We had steak Ranchero and fish tacos absolutely delicious. The meat is tender cooked to perfection and the fish tacos, are light and tasty. You have to try chips, salsa and guacamole. If you're ever in Berkeley, you have to stop by and give this place a try, you will not be disappointed!!
